矿井移动机器人隔爆结构的设计
Design of Flameproof Structure of Coal Mine Mobile Robot
【摘要】 在介绍了移动机器人整体结构的基础上,重点介绍了各部分隔爆结构的设计,包括驱动轴和隔爆壳体的联接设计,端盖和壳体的联接设计,以及全向视觉结构和壳体的隔爆设计,指出隔爆设计需注意的法兰端面宽度和高度,轴承盖的设计,隔爆接合面宽度和间隙等问题,为今后矿井机器人的设计提供参考。
【Abstract】 Base on the introduction of the overall structure of the mobile robot,focus on the explosion-proof structure design of each separate,including the link design of drive shaft and explosion-proof housing,cover and shell link design,and the explosion-proof design of omnidirectional visual structure and housing,explosion that the explosion design should pay attention to the flange face width and height,bearing cap design,explosion-proof joints width and gap and other problems,provide reference for future mine robots design.
